Billions of years ago, Earth atmosphere was much different than it is today. Whereas our current atmosphere is canada goose outlet a delicate balance of nitrogen gas, oxygen and trace gases, the primordial atmosphere was the result of volcanic outgassing composed primarily of carbon dioxide, canada goose black friday sale methane, ammonia, and other harsh chemicals. In this respect, our planet ancient atmosphere has something in common with Canada Goose Outlet Mars current atmosphere.

For this reason, some researchers think that introducing photosynthetic bacteria, which helped covert Earth atmosphere to what it is today, could be used to terraform Mars someday. According to a new study by an international team of scientists, it appears that cyanobacteria can conduct photosynthesis in low light conditions. canada goose store The results of this study could have drastic implications for Mars, where low light conditions are common. During this time, they played a vital role in converting the abundant CO in the atmosphere into oxygen gas, which eventually gave rise to ozone (O) that helped protect the planet from harmful solar radiation.

The photochemistry used by these microbes is similar to what plants and trees which subsequently evolved rely on today. The process comes down to red light, which plants absorb, while reflecting green lights thanks to their chlorophyll content. The darker the environment, the less energy plants are able cheap Canada Goose to adsorb, and thus convert into chemical energy.

Canada Goose Parka For the sake of their study, the team led by Nrnberg sought to investigate just how dark an environment can become before photosynthesis becomes impossible. Using a species of bacteria known as Chroococcidiopsis thermalis (C. thermalis), they exposed samples of cyanobacteria to low light to find out what the canada goose clearance lowest wavelengths that they could absorb were. Canada Goose Parka

Previous research has suggested that the lower limit for photochemistry to occur was a light wavelength of 700 nanometers known as the limit However, the team found that Canada Goose Jackets C. thermalis continued buy canada goose jacket to conduct photosynthesis at wavelengths of up to 750 nanometers. The key, according to the team, lies in the presence of previously undetected long wavelength chlorophylls, which the researchers traced back to the C. thermalis genome.

buy canada goose jacket The researchers traced the origin of these chlorophylls to the C. thermalis genome, which they located in a specific gene cluster that is common in many species of canada goose clearance sale cyanobacteria. This suggests that the ability to surpass the red limit is actually quite common, which has numerous implications. For one, the findings indicate that the limits of photosynthesis are greater than previously thought. buy canada goose jacket

Canada Goose sale On the other hand, these findings indicate that certain organisms can function using less fuel, which the researchers refer to as an „unprecedented low energy photosystem“. To Krausz and his colleagues, this photosystem could be the first wave in an effort to terraform Mars. Along with efforts to thicken the atmosphere and warm the environment, the introduction of C. thermalis and terrestrial plants could slowly make Mars suitable for human habitation. Canada Goose sale

But just how long would such an endeavor take, what would it cost us, and is it really an effective use of our time and energy?The former paper was produced by Aaron Berliner from the University of California, Berkeley, and Chris McKay from the Space Sciences Division at NASA Ames Research Center. In their paper, the two researchers present a timeline for the terraforming of Mars that includes a Warming Phase and an Oxygenation Phase, as well as all the necessary steps that would precede and follow.

canada goose coats on sale Mars can be divided into two phases. The first phase is warming the planet from the present average surface temperature of 60 C to a value close to canada goose deals Earth’s average temperature canada goose coats to +15 C, and recreating a thick CO atmosphere. This warming phase is relatively easy and quick, and could take 100 years. The second phase is producing levels of O in the atmosphere that would allow humans and other large mammals to breath normally. This oxygenation phase is relatively difficult and would take Canada Goose online 100,000 years or canada goose more, unless one postulates a canada goose coats on sale technological breakthrough. canada goose coats on sale

canada goose uk outlet Before these can begin, Berliner and McKay acknowledge that certain steps need to be taken. These include investigating Mars environment to determine the levels of water on the surface, the level of carbon dioxide in the atmosphere and in ice form in the polar regions, and the amount of nitrates in Martian soil. As they canadian goose jacket explain, all of these are key to the practicality of making a biosphere on Mars. canada goose uk outlet

Canada Goose Online So far, the available evidence points towards all three elements existing in abundance on Mars. While most of Mars water is currently in the form of ice in the polar regions and polar caps, there is enough there to support a water cycle complete with clouds, rain, rivers and lakes. Meanwhile, some estimates claim that there is enough CO in ice form in the polar regions to create an atmosphere equal to the sea level pressure on Earth. Canada Goose Online

Nitrogen is also a fundamental requirement for life and necessary constituent of a breathable atmosphere, and recent data by the Curiosity Rover indicate that nitrates account for 0.03% by mass of the soil on Mars, which is encouraging for terraforming. On top of that, scientists will need to tackle certain ethical questions related to how terraforming could impact Mars.

Artist concept of a possible Mars terraforming plant. Credit: National Geographic Channel

canadian goose jacket For instance, if there is currently any life on Mars (or life that could be revived), this would present an undeniable ethical dilemma for human colonists especially if this life is related to life on Earth. As they explain: canadian goose jacket

Canada Goose Outlet Martian life is related to Earth life possibly due to meteorite exchange then the situation is familiar, and issues of what other types of Earth life to introduce and when must be addressed. However, if Martian life in unrelated to Earth life and clearly represents a second genesis of life, then significant technical and ethical issues are raised.
